Leonard William Kirchner, age 98, of Quincy, Illinois, formerly of Keokuk, died Thursday, Jan. 1, 2026 in the Illinois Veterans Home.
Funeral services will be 10 a.m. Wednesday, Jan. 7, at the All Faiths Chapel of the Illinois Veterans Home by Chaplain Dave Hall. Interment in Sunset Cemetery of the Illinois Veterans Home with military rites provided by the Illinois Veterans Home Honor Guard and the United States Army Honor Detail.
There is no visitation but friends are invited to the graveside services.
